# SquatGuard: Limits & Quotas

Release manager notes. SquatGuard scans the Fernhollow package index for typo-squats. Scan throughput is rate-limited per index mirror; exceeding it gets us throttled and the nightly sweep slips. Edit-distance depth and candidate fanout are capped to keep runs under two hours. Raise nothing without a load test on staging. Shipped limits are below.

tuning table, kawep-tawif:
CAPS = {
    "olidor": 80,
    "belion": 7,
    "quenys": 225,
    "druox": 839,
    "fraath": 482,
}

Vendor note for the eng sync: Corvellum, our managed-database vendor, has confirmed support for monthly table partitioning on the ledger cluster. Backfill of historical partitions is their responsibility per the contract; we handle partition pruning logic. They expect a two-week migration window. Questions about scheduling or the statement of work should go to their liaison.

escalation mailbox, bagef-bagag: oliax.drumir.jorath@crelvolabs.test

**Test plan: order-cutoff rule (Crumbforge v2.3)**

Quick one for the sync — we're verifying that Maplebran Bakery's 2pm cutoff actually blocks late orders instead of silently queueing them for tomorrow. Cases: order at 13:59, 14:00 exactly, 14:01, and a timezone-weird one from the Ostbridge branch. Kat will also check that the cutoff banner updates without a page refresh. To run the staging suite against the orders API, use the shared bearer token below.

login token, yajeg-fawif: eyJhbGciOiJIUzI1NiIsInR5cCI6IkpXVCJ9.eyJzdWIiOiIEdPQYnZXaZIn0.HSRTnYZBx0Qc